Y783 KYA is a 2001 Land Rover Range Rover in Green with a 4,554cc petrol engine. This vehicle has been through 15 MOT tests with a personal pass rate of 73.3%.
Across all 2001 Land Rover Range Rover models, the average MOT pass rate is 74.6% with a typical mileage of 100,333 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Land Rover Range Rover fails its MOT is brake pipe excessively corroded, accounting for 63,439 recorded failures. If you're considering buying Y783 KYA, it's worth having these areas checked by a mechanic before committing.
The Land Rover Range Rover typically stays on UK roads for around 39 years. At 25 years old, this Land Rover Range Rover is well into its expected lifespan but still has years ahead.
